Respuestas:
Peopleware: me viene a la mente proyectos y equipos productivos .
El primer capítulo del libro dice:
"Los principales problemas de nuestro trabajo no son tanto de naturaleza tecnológica como sociológica".
El libro aborda problemas sociológicos o "políticos", como la "gelatina" del equipo, la tranquilidad en el entorno laboral y el alto costo de la rotación.
Merece la pena leer Managing Humans , también conocida como la colección de material de gestión de Rands In Repose , y es curioso.
Una tonelada de verdad concentrada en su esencia.
Desarrollo rápido de Steve McConnell.
La razón por la que voy por esto sobre PeopleWare es que hay algunas cosas más aquí que en realidad podrías implementar como líder de equipo. Cuando usted es un líder de equipo (con la falta de influencia que normalmente conlleva), gran parte de PeopleWare es en gran medida aspiracional, ya que no podrá influir significativamente en el entorno laboral, los salarios y el reclutamiento, etc.
Supongo que depende de si estás buscando algo en el proceso de desarrollo o en la gestión y el liderazgo. Si bien no lo he leído, me gusta el aspecto de Los primeros 90 días que alguien ha recomendado. Alternativamente, me gusta bastante The One Minute Manager, aunque muchos tienen problemas con él (en gran medida que se cuenta como una historia y que su contenido es obvio, con lo que estoy de acuerdo, pero a menudo extrañamos lo obvio, por lo que recordarnos de vez en cuando no es algo malo y lo que sea que pienses es al menos muy corto).
El mes del hombre mítico de Fred Brooks tiene muchas cosas que no se pueden hacer. Eso y Peopleware son los dos que definen la gestión de proyectos de software.
Si es un nuevo líder de equipo de software, le recomiendo:
Está escrito desde la perspectiva de "Acabo de convertirme en un líder de equipo, ¿y ahora qué?" y tiene muchos escenarios prácticos presentados de manera clara. También tiene buenas referencias dentro de cada sección, por lo que es útil como un libro de referencia en curso.
AntiPatterns en Project Management es una maravillosa lista de formas de hacer las cosas mal. Es una gran lista de cosas para evitar.
Bueno, los buenos enumerados ya son bastante populares entre la mayoría de los programadores. ¿Qué tal este: The No Asshole Rule por Bob Sutton .
De hecho, argumentaría a favor de la Estimación de software: desmitificar el arte negro o algo por el estilo. Su estilo de gestión, aunque puede ajustarse, ya está establecido en gran medida. Siempre puedes aprender a hacer las cosas mejor, más rápido, pero tu estilo es realmente quien eres.
Algunas personas son idiotas obstinadas, a otras les gusta gritar y gritar mientras que otras escuchan y crean consenso. Si ha estado desarrollando durante algún tiempo esos rasgos de personalidad están bien establecidos o son bastante visibles. Su nuevo puesto requerirá mucha programación: su tiempo y el de otras personas. Para tener éxito, es mejor que lo haga bien (o más que nada).
Su estado como Líder de equipo recién formado estará determinado por su capacidad para entregar proyectos a tiempo.
Tu propio. Entrene a su líder mediante una serie de debates y sesiones de tutoría, y haga que su aprendiz lleve un diario privado de situaciones, respuestas y éxitos o fracasos. Esencialmente, escribirán su propio libro. Este ejercicio no es tanto para el libro en sí mismo ni para su referencia, es para alentar el acto de reflexión.
Luego, después de que el líder recién acuñado comprenda los problemas, seleccione algunos de los grandes libros publicados en otras publicaciones.
Mi punto es que debe tener algo de experiencia con el liderazgo y la gestión antes de ir a leer libros sobre ellos, simplemente porque no sabrá lo suficiente sobre el tema para comprender, apreciar y relacionarse realmente con lo que ha leído. Por ejemplo, no le recomendaría a alguien que lea Code Complete antes de escribir su primera línea de código, ¿verdad? Lo mismo se aplica aquí. Mójese los pies para tener algo con lo que relacionarse, y luego busque los libros.